HC Deb 01 March 1940 vol 357 cc2411-2W
Mr. Goldie

asked the Postmaster General, whether, in view of the increase of business at the Manchester assizes, he will, for the convenience of the public, arrange for the resumption of the postal and telegraph facilities formerly provided at the assize courts, Strange ways, Manchester, during the holding of the said Manchester assizes?

Major Tryon

Full facilities for postal business and the acceptance of telegrams are available at two Post Offices near the Assize Courts. In addition there are a number of public telephone kiosks on the Assize Court premises from which telephone calls can be made and telegrams can be dictated to the Manchester Head Post Office. There has been no reduction since the war in the facilities provided and I think they should meet requirements. If, however, additional facilities should be required they could be supplied at short notice.
